Benue NUJ chairman—Asher dies after child birth

The Chairman of the Nigeria Union of Journalists (NUJ), Benue State chapter, Comrade Victoria Asher, has died shortly after child birth.

This was contained in a statement issued by the NUJ State Secretary, Mr. Moses Akarhan.

According to Mr. Akarhan, Asher died 8am on Saturday at the Federal Medical Centre in Makurdi following a cesarean section surgery.

The statement said she was delivered of a set of twins – a male and a female – before complications arose.

Before her election as the NUJ Chairman, Benue Council, in December 2018, she was a staff of the state-owned radio station.

Prior to her, one Mr. David Ukuma held the post for two months before his sudden death last year.
